The Prime Minister’s new tax-raising economic adviser has not paid tax for 17 years because her employers footed the bill, a Telegraph investigation has found.
Baroness Shafik, 63, a crossbench peer who was appointed to the Downing Street role by Sir Keir Starmer on Sept 1 ahead of the autumn Budget, has repeatedly called for tax rises.
“I am not just a person who wants to raise taxes and share out more. I want everyone to pay their fair share of taxes,” she said in a 2022 Guardian interview in which she also claimed that it was “pernicious” to suggest hard work leads to success.
However, a Telegraph investigation has found that for almost half her 35-year career, when she worked at the World Bank and the International Monetary Fund (IMF), her employer paid her tax for her. Even when she was employed by the London School of Economics (LSE), the tax on her accommodation was paid on her behalf by the LSE.
